Jobs
>
Montréal

    Senior JAVA Fullstack Developer - Montréal, Canada - CGI

    CGI
    CGI background
    TEMPORARY
    Description

    In this role, you will be responsible for developing microservices-based applications, designing RESTful APIs, and ensuring the security and reliability of our backend systems.

    You will work closely with cross-functional teams to deliver innovative solutions and optimize application performance.

    Your mastery of containerization, message queues (Message Queue Kafka) and cloud deployment will be used to improve our application architecture.

    We are looking for a proactive problem solver who is passionate about staying up to date with industry best practices and can contribute to a dynamic and collaborative development environment.


    Java Concepts, Multithreading and Object Oriented Programming, RESTful API Development Using Spring Boot, Microservices Based Architecture, Database Integration, Implementing Message Based Communication Using technologies like Apache Kafka for asynchronous processing, GIT GitHub/BitBucket.

    Together, as owners, let's turn meaningful insights into action.

    Life at CGI is rooted in ownership, teamwork, respect and belonging. Here, you'll reach your full potential because


    You are invited to be an owner from day 1 as we work together to bring our Dream to life.

    That's why we call ourselves CGI Partners rather than employees. We benefit from our collective success and actively shape our company's strategy and direction.

    Your work creates value.

    You'll develop innovative solutions and build relationships with teammates and clients while accessing global capabilities to scale your ideas, embrace new opportunities, and benefit from expansive industry and technology expertise.

    You'll shape your career by joining a company built to grow and last.

    You'll be supported by leaders who care about your health and well-being and provide you with opportunities to deepen your skills and broaden your horizons.

    At CGI, we recognize the richness that diversity brings. We strive to create a work culture where all belong and collaborate with clients in building more inclusive communities. As an equal-opportunity employer, we want to empower all our members to succeed and grow. If you require an accommodation at any point during the recruitment process, please let us know. We will be happy to assist.

    Come join our team-one of the largest IT and business consulting services firms in the world.

    Your future duties and responsibilities

    Duties and Responsibilities

    • Participate in the overhaul of the team's transversal architecture
    • Develop efficient APIs that continually evolve
    • Challenge your fellow developers and develop the team as a whole
    • Contribute to largescale projects and maximize value creation through technology
    • Develop technologies in accordance with the architectural target and in a secure manner
    Required qualifications to be successful in this role

    Qualities required to succeed in this role

    Environment:
    Java, Spring Boot, Kafka, SQL (Oracle/MS SQL).

    • 7+ years of experience in Java Spring Boot development
    • Experience with Angular
    • Expereince with Azure or AWS
    - (Asset) Relevant experience in the field of electronic payment solutions and funds transfer

    • Java backend development (Spring boot, REST API, microservices)
    • Spring boot framework
    • Testing tools (Junit, Cucumber (Gherkin)
    • Web Services/API (REST, SOAP)
    • IDE (Eclipse, IntelliJ IDEA)
    • Source Code Management (BitBucket (GIT
    - experience with message services such as Apache Kafka, Rabbit MQ, IBM MQ

    • Rigorous quality assurance approach at all stages of design, development, deployment and operation of microservices
    • Experience in Agile development and Devops
    • Leadership and taking initiatives
    • Skills to communicate effectively


    Bilingualism (French and English) is required for this position due to the nature of the role which requires interactions with national and international clients.


  • The Select Group

    Fullstack Developers

    3 weeks ago


    The Select Group Montreal, Canada Freelance

    Fullstack Developers (Lead + Developer) · Array · Take the Next Step · If you are ready to take on the next step in your career and this seems like the perfect job for you, send us your updated resume. · ...

  • The Select Group

    Fullstack Developers

    4 weeks ago


    The Select Group Montreal, Canada Freelance

    Fullstack Developers (Lead + Developer) · Full Stack Developers · One of The Select Group's clients is looking for both a Full Stack Developer and Lead Full Stack Developer to join their team in Montreal, Quebec. It will require 2-3 days per week onsite, working on a T4 basis, ...

  • Roof AI

    Fullstack Developer

    2 weeks ago


    Roof AI Montréal, QC, Canada

    *English version follows* · Roof AI est une entreprise autofinancée ("bootsrapped") qui développe des produits (SaaS) dans le secteur de la technologie immobilière. Nous travaillons avec certaines des plus grandes agences de courtage aux États-Unis. Nous croyons fermement aux dév ...

  • AutoTrader

    Fullstack Developer

    2 weeks ago


    AutoTrader Montréal, QC, Canada

    La Société Trader est un leader canadien de confiance dans le domaine des médias en ligne et des services aux concessionnaires et aux prêteurs. net au Québec) offre le plus grand inventaire de voitures neuves et d'occasion au Canada, recevant plus de 25 millions de visites mensue ...

  • Roof AI

    Fullstack Developer

    3 weeks ago


    Roof AI Montréal, QC, Canada

    *English version follows*Roof AI est une entreprise autofinancée ("bootsrapped") qui développe des produits (SaaS) dans le secteur de la technologie immobilière. Nous travaillons avec certaines des plus grandes agences de courtage aux États-Unis. Nous croyons fermement aux dévelo ...

  • Fed IT

    Fullstack Developer

    1 week ago


    Fed IT Montréal, Canada permanent

    We are currently looking for a fullstack developer for our client, a law firm located in downtown Montreal. This is a permanent position, 35h, hybrid format (2 days on site) - salary between $70,000 and $80,000 depending on experience. Your missions: By joining the national Digit ...


  • Randstad Canada Montreal, Canada Temporaire

    Nouveau mandat, nous sommes à la recherche d'un consultant Senior Fullstack Developer pour un mandat hybride au bureau au centre-ville de Montréal. · Profil recherché : · - Langues parlées et écrites: English, French · - Niveau d'expérience / Level of experience: Senior - 10 an ...

  • Catallaxy

    Fullstack Developer

    2 weeks ago


    Catallaxy Montreal, Canada

    Catallaxy is looking for a talented full-stack developer ) able to quickly develop, deliver and support clean, scalable and high quality code for blockchain applications. · You will work closely with the head of product · You will have the opportunity to grow inside the organizat ...


  • CGI Montreal, Canada Full time

    Position Description: · Our customer, who operates in the Manufacturing sector, is looking for an experienced fullstack developer with Angular and AWS Backend skills. The selected candidate, will be put to work and collaborate on various projects of international scope. · Your f ...


  • Coveo Solutions inc. Montreal, Canada

    Make an impactful contribution to developing the core product of Coveo Are you someone eager to immerse yourself in the roadmap and tasks of a team where you will gain new skills, collaborate on exciting programs and learn from experts? Then we have the internship for you We're l ...


  • Coveo Montreal, Canada Intern

    Make an impactful contribution to developing the core product of Coveo · Are you someone eager to immerse yourself in the roadmap and tasks of a team where you will gain new skills, collaborate on exciting programs and learn from experts? Then we have the internship for you We' ...

  • Roof AI

    Fullstack Developer

    2 weeks ago


    Roof AI montréal, Canada

    *English version follows* Roof AI est une entreprise autofinancée ("bootsrapped") qui développe des produits (SaaS) dans le secteur de la technologie immobilière. Nous travaillons avec certaines des plus grandes agences de courtage aux États-Unis. Nous croyons fermement aux dével ...


  • Solutions Techso Montréal, QC, Canada Permanent, Full time

    An international leader in digital transformation, Techso is a fast-growing company offering consulting services in three niches of expertise: technology infrastructure management (IT), specific application development (DEV) and product lifecycle management (PLM). · Founded in 20 ...


  • BDC Montreal, Canada Full time

    We are banking at another level. · Choosing BDC as your employer means working in a healthy, inclusive, and skilled workplace that puts forward the best conditions to bring together unique teams where employees are empowered to act. It also means being at the centre of ambitiou ...


  • Coveo Solutions inc. Montreal, Canada

    Do you want to be part of the Commerce team at a leading AI-powered search company? Then look no further, Coveo is the place for you · We're looking for an experienced full stack Developer to join our Commerce R&D team and contribute to expanding our customer base by building cor ...


  • Hunter Bond Montreal, Canada

    Job Title: Fullstack Python Developer (Multiple Headcount)Pay: Upto $160k + Bonus + BenefitsFirm: Elite FinTechExperience Level: 3-8 years (2 x mid-senior level)Location: Montreal (hybrid)Summary:Our Elite FinTech client is looking for a mid-senior level fullstack Python Develope ...


  • Hunter Bond Montreal, Canada

    Our Elite FinTech client is looking for a mid-senior level fullstack Python Developer to build cutting edge applications from scratch · Role · You will be part of a complete re-build from scratch; involving fullstack web development, and building of microservices. · Contribute d ...


  • Hunter Bond Montreal, Canada

    Job Title: Fullstack Python Developer (Multiple Headcount) · Pay: Upto $160k + Bonus + Benefits · Firm: Elite FinTech · Experience Level: 3-8 years (2 x mid-senior level) · Location: Montreal (hybrid) · Summary: · Our Elite FinTech client is looking for a mid-senior l ...


  • Hirekeyz Inc. Montreal, Canada Full time

    Role:: Java Fullstack Developer - Scala · Location:: Montreal, QC · Type:: C2C/Fulltime · JD:: · 4 to 9 years of experience with object-oriented software development · Technical skills Experience with Core Java J2SE, Spring, JUnit, JMSSolid RDBMS and SQL knowledge- Understanding ...


  • Coveo Solutions inc. montréal, Canada

    Play a key role in developing our websites connectivity As a Fullstack Developer in the Website connectivity team in R&D, you will be working in the team handling and supporting a significant proportion of our client's data sources in production. The team is responsible for desig ...